Motor Vehicle Manufacturing (NAICS 3361)

Under this topic you will find key annual statistics for Canada's Motor Vehicle Manufacturing (NAICS 3361) industry group displayed in tables. The tables are based on information that is covered more in-depth in other sections of Canadian Industry Statistics.




Tables Based on the Annual Survey of Manufactures and Logging

Under this heading you will find key statistics obtained from Statistics Canada's Annual Survey of Manufactures and Logging for establishments in Canada's Motor Vehicle Manufacturing (NAICS 3361) industry group. Data are available for the years 2000-2009.

Due to methodological changes to the Annual Survey of Manufactures and Logging (summarized in the Data Sources section of this site), caution should be used when interpreting trends in the data presented below.
